Форум по Delphi программированию

Delphi Sources



Вернуться   Форум по Delphi программированию > Все о Delphi > [ "Начинающим" ]
Ник
Пароль
Регистрация <<         Правила форума         >> FAQ Пользователи Календарь Поиск Сообщения за сегодня Все разделы прочитаны

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
  #16  
Старый 23.06.2010, 18:57
Аватар для BrYan
BrYan BrYan вне форума
Прохожий
 
Регистрация: 03.02.2010
Сообщения: 15
Репутация: 10
По умолчанию

Цитата:
Сообщение от Black Raider
Сказали ж заменить:
вот одна ешо ета проблема, а "Т" я подописовал ешо вчера. осталась вот она одна ета
Код:
[Error] Project1.dpr(18): Incompatible types: '_CONSOLE_CURSOR_INFO' and 'Pointer'
Ответить с цитированием
  #17  
Старый 23.06.2010, 19:13
Аватар для BrYan
BrYan BrYan вне форума
Прохожий
 
Регистрация: 03.02.2010
Сообщения: 15
Репутация: 10
По умолчанию

вот прога...............
Вложения
Тип файла: rar 123.rar (22.4 Кбайт, 1 просмотров)
Ответить с цитированием
  #18  
Старый 23.06.2010, 19:23
lmikle lmikle вне форума
Модератор
 
Регистрация: 17.04.2008
Сообщения: 8,087
Версия Delphi: 7, XE3, 10.2
Репутация: 49089
По умолчанию

подводим курсор к проблемному месту.
если это в параметрах вызова функции, то жмем Ctrl+Space и читаем какие параметры эта функция принимает. Дело в том, что под рукой Delphi нет, только Lazarus. На последнем все работает. На дельфи надо просто проверить именя типов и сигнатуры вызовов (соответсвие передаваемых параметров по типу).
возможно, достаточно будет убрать @ перед именем переменной при вызове соотв. функции. Ну или поставить.
Ответить с цитированием
  #19  
Старый 23.06.2010, 19:47
Аватар для BrYan
BrYan BrYan вне форума
Прохожий
 
Регистрация: 03.02.2010
Сообщения: 15
Репутация: 10
По умолчанию

незнаю пробывал, игрался с прогой.
убрал "@" запускается без проблем но незнаю теперь что оно делает =(
Ответить с цитированием
  #20  
Старый 23.06.2010, 21:25
Black Raider Black Raider вне форума
Местный
 
Регистрация: 31.05.2010
Адрес: Москва
Сообщения: 466
Версия Delphi: 7
Репутация: 40
По умолчанию

Все верно как написал lmikle убираешь @ и все работает.

а делает оно то что убирает курсор!!! то что тебе и надо было.

в конец ПОСЛЕ ReadLn; и ПЕРЕД END. допиши чтоб понять:
ShowConsoleCursor(True);
ReadLn;
он покажет текстовый курсор. нажмешь еще раз ентер выйдет.
Ответить с цитированием
  #21  
Старый 23.06.2010, 21:52
Аватар для BrYan
BrYan BrYan вне форума
Прохожий
 
Регистрация: 03.02.2010
Сообщения: 15
Репутация: 10
По умолчанию

спс большое, доработал, работает
Ответить с цитированием
  #22  
Старый 24.06.2010, 03:38
Asinkrit Asinkrit вне форума
Местный
 
Регистрация: 29.10.2009
Сообщения: 446
Репутация: 271
По умолчанию

Цитата:
Сообщение от BrYan
ну написал же что проблема там какаято, чесно говоря я не знаю что делать

здесь есть ответ на твои вопросы: ссылка
Ответить с цитированием
Ответ


Delphi Sources

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ход


Часовой пояс GMT +3, время: 00:18.


 

Сайт

Форум

FAQ

Соглашения

Прочее

 

Copyright © Форум "Delphi Sources" by BrokenByte Software, 2004-2025